Structural Bottlenecks at the Transfer Interface

Loading, unloading, and lifting systems in LATAM define how supply chains absorb or amplify operational stress at their most sensitive transition point. The physical interface between transport vehicles and storage facilities concentrates variability in height alignment, load geometry, and movement sequencing. When dock levelers, forklifts, cranes, and automated lifts operate within calibrated tolerances, throughput stabilizes and idle accumulation decreases. However, even minor misalignment between vehicle bed height and warehouse floor gradient can increase impact stress, slow transfer rhythm, and elevate equipment fatigue over time. Pallet density, packaging rigidity, and load center distribution further influence mechanical exposure during lifting and stacking. Efficient systems therefore depend on disciplined interface design rather than isolated equipment acquisition. Transfer coherence establishes the first structural boundary of logistics performance.

Equipment Allocation and Exposure Modeling

Material handling architecture must reflect cargo cadence, volume concentration, and stacking height variability. Forklifts provide flexible vertical and horizontal movement, yet their stability envelope narrows as load centers shift beyond calibrated limits. Conveyor systems stabilize linear flow for high-volume goods but introduce continuous motor strain and bearing exposure under prolonged cycles. Crane installations extend spatial coverage for heavy industrial components, although suspended loads generate oscillation forces that demand structural compensation. Automated guided vehicles and robotic arms reduce human variability, while increasing dependence on programming accuracy and sensor calibration discipline. When equipment selection responds only to peak capacity rather than duty-cycle modeling, throughput variability intensifies. Operational resilience therefore emerges from exposure forecasting aligned with real workflow intensity, preventing gradual compression of safety margins.

Digital Integration and Performance Transparency

Modern logistics facilities increasingly integrate sensor networks and real-time monitoring layers to convert handling zones into measurable environments. Proximity detection systems reduce collision probability during multi-vehicle coordination. IoT-enabled diagnostics reveal temperature deviation, hydraulic inconsistency, and abnormal vibration signatures before visible malfunction appears. Data transparency does not inherently improve efficiency; it exposes deviation from predefined operational baselines that require structured governance response. Automation platforms further refine movement sequencing, optimizing stacking patterns and reducing unnecessary repositioning cycles. When digital signals integrate with maintenance planning and workload scheduling, operational variability narrows within controlled parameters. Performance stability therefore depends on how monitoring data is translated into disciplined action rather than on technology presence alone.
